We’ll revisit Afghanistan with news of NATO airstrikes killing election campaigners in the leadup to Parliamentary elections. And, a major hunger strike in Chile has gone on for nearly 2 months – we’ll speak with reporter Jorge Garreton live from Chile. Plus, a discussion with James Loewen, author of the best-selling book Lies My Teacher Told Me: He has a new book called the Confederate and Neo-Confederate Reader. …

nobody turn me aroundConservative radio talk-show host and Fox News commentator Glenn Beck has announced his plan to host a national rally at the steps of the Lincoln Memorial in Washington DC on August 28. The rally, titled “Restoring Honor 8/28” will coincide with the 47th anniversary of the 1963 March on Washington, at which Martin Luther King Jr. …
